61-205. SECRETARY — APPOINTMENT — DUTIES. The commission shall appoint a secretary, who shall hold office during its pleasure. It shall be the duty of the secretary to keep a full and true record of all proceedings of the commission, to issue all necessary process, writs, warrants and notices, and to perform such other duties as the commission may prescribe.

History:

[(61-205) 1913, ch. 61, sec. 5, p. 248; reen. C.L. 106:34; C.S., sec. 2401; I.C.A., sec. 59-205.]
